CI note for weekly sync: the Quillhaven pipeline kept failing integration stages because the upstream Marrowtide pricing API was timing out. We added a circuit breaker in the Fenlock client — trips after five consecutive failures, half-opens after 30s. Flaky stage retries dropped to zero overnight. No action needed unless trips exceed three per hour. The relevant build is identified below.

session token of yahap-fafop = htk9_f6aa94135

## Bulk edits in the Ledgerline admin table

Bulk edits against the Ledgerline admin table run through the batch worker, not the UI thread. Before triggering a bulk edit, confirm the worker pool is drained and no migration is mid-flight. Cap batch size at 500 rows; larger batches lock the audit index. The worker authenticates to the admin API with a service credential stored in the env file. Add the following line to .env.oncall:

secret setting of yagug-hahog: COURIER_KEY13=44c9b50f678cd

BOARD BRIEFING — Westharrow Office Closure. Velt Dynamics will close the Westharrow satellite office by end of Q3. Headcount of nine: six relocate to Dunmere, three offered severance. Lease break cost is within reserve. Annual savings estimated at a mid-six-figure sum. No client disruption expected. The rationale ties directly to next year's consolidation strategy.

management briefing: Only 33 of the 205 pilot accounts renewed Kasath, so a churn review is set for October 17. Weniusek Logistics is in early talks to buy Holethax Freight for about $345.6 million.